Monthly Minutes!

April 13, 2009


The regular meeting of the Tecumseh Twp. Board was called to order at 7:00 P.M. Roll call was taken- present were, Supervisor Schlegel, Clerk Brown, Trustee Lamb, Treasurer Bunch and Trustee Feight. Attorney Brooks was also present. Supervisor Schlegel led the Pledge of Allegiance.

A motion to approve the minutes of the March 9, 2009 meeting was made by Lamb; seconded by Bunch. Motion carried.

A motion was made by Brown to accept the Treasurer's report as presented and place it on file; seconded by Feight. Motion carried.

A motion for the approval to pay the bills was made by Lamb; seconded by Feight. Motion carried.

A motion to accept the Building Inspector's report was made by Schlegel; seconded by Brown. Motion carried.

The Board discussed the Tecumseh Township Newsletter. After some discussion the Board decided not to paid dues to the River Raisin Watershed Council.

The Board reviewed the budget and salaries for the 2009-2010 budget. Public Hearing to discuss the proposed budget and salaries will be held on May 11, 2009 at 7:30 P.M. at the Masonic Lodge.

The proposed road work for 2009 was discussed and tabled until a later meeting. Supervisor Schlegel read a letter that will be sent to thank the Board of Review members; Paula Mamayek, Norris Kopka, George Heeman and Charles McLaughlin for all their work this year.

Supervisor Report was given. Schlegel reported that due to a clerical error between the Lenawee County Equalization Department and our township which caused our reduction to exceed the State of Michigan guidelines. Due to this there will be a change in the SEV of all residential properties in Tecumseh Township of 2.4%. The SEV values will increase by 2.4% which will take these values from a 10% reduction to a 7.6% reduction for 2009. This may cause an increase in the taxable values if residents did not already receive the 4.4% increase this year on their notices sent out in February. Lenawee County Solid Waste Department will have a tire and electronics collection at Lenawee County Fair grounds on Saturday April 25, 2009 from 10A.M.-1P.M.. Cost $1.00 per tire with a limit of 12 tires per vehicle.

Open discussion was held.

There being no further business, Schlegel moved the meeting be adjourned at 8:20 P.M.; seconded by Bunch. Motion carried.
